Johannesburg to London: the South Africa-UK delivery guide

The SA-UK corridor carries everything from biltong to tech. Here is how it works on Sendways.

South Africa and the UK have close ties: historical, cultural, and economic. The Johannesburg-London corridor on Sendways carries a diverse mix of goods and a community of travelers who often make this journey multiple times a year.

London to Johannesburg. Technology products, branded clothing and footwear (UK pricing is competitive), cosmetics, and children's items.

Johannesburg to London. Biltong (properly dried and commercially packaged), rooibos tea and other locally produced products, wine (within alcohol allowances), crafts and art, and documents.

Biltong and UK customs. Properly dried biltong from a registered producer can enter the UK, but the rules are strict: it must be commercially packaged, clearly labelled with the producer's details, and come from an approved establishment.

UK customs on arrival. Standard UK rules apply: GBP 390 duty-free allowance for air arrivals. South African wine is popular with the SA diaspora in London.

South African customs on arrival. Goods valued under ZAR 5,000 (approximately GBP 210) in accompanying baggage are duty-free for residents.

Airlines. British Airways and Virgin Atlantic operate direct services. Several carriers operate via a Middle East or East Africa stopover.

Earnings. GBP 20-35 per kilogram.
